Set in 18th-century France, the book explores the rise of secular materialism through the lens of representation and the body. It examines how the depiction of physical forms, from atoms to anatomies, influenced Enlightenment thought. Central questions arise about how bodies should be represented and the impact of these representations on audiences. By focusing on these themes, it highlights the significance of material substance in shaping philosophical debates of the time.
